It took a good 45 minutes and a lot of elbow grease, but I turned on some music and started scrubbing. Several Viva Towels later I had this:

Much better, isn’t it?!? I took everything out, checking expiration dates as I went and tossing anything that was past its prime. Surprisingly, there wasn’t much to get rid of — I mostly just needed to organize everything better.
After pulling it all out, I was easily able to pull out the drawers (this is when I discovered the milk, blech), which made wiping the shelves and drawers down an easy task. Putting everything back into the fridge in an organized manner was much easier since I had a clean slate to work with.
Now the trick is to maintain it! Since we receive our weekly produce bins on Fridays, I’m pencilling in a quick once-over for Friday mornings with a deep-cleaning once a month.
